The only benefits of aluminum over steel are the weight saving and the polished appearance.
Steel will always be stronger and perform a bullbars function (frontal protection) better.
A winch carrier only is an option but I think they look silly.
Most alluminum bullbars that house a winch will have a steel winch cradle anyway.
ARB and TJM make good steel bullbars.

Also, be carefull on terminology here.... My definitions....
A bullbar is a complete replacement bumper.
A brush guard is a tubular frame contruction that 'wraps' around the factory bumper, grill and headlights.
A nudge bar is a tubular frame that just covers the middle of the factory bumper and/or grill.
